From 1ee9b644aa1e5634ecbb29070b137926f1042b1d Mon Sep 17 00:00:00 2001 From: Glax Date: Sat, 10 Aug 2024 21:37:43 +0200 Subject: [PATCH] Fix Permissions for manga-directory --- Tranga/GlobalBase.cs | 14 ++------------ 1 file changed, 2 insertions(+), 12 deletions(-) diff --git a/Tranga/GlobalBase.cs b/Tranga/GlobalBase.cs index c4f78ce..0843e32 100644 --- a/Tranga/GlobalBase.cs +++ b/Tranga/GlobalBase.cs @@ -74,12 +74,7 @@ public abstract class GlobalBase internal void ImportManga() { string folder = settings.mangaCacheFolderPath; - if (RuntimeInformation.IsOSPlatform(OSPlatform.Linux)) - Directory.CreateDirectory(folder, - UnixFileMode.GroupRead | UnixFileMode.GroupWrite | UnixFileMode.OtherRead | UnixFileMode.OtherWrite | - UnixFileMode.UserRead | UnixFileMode.UserWrite); - else - Directory.CreateDirectory(folder); + Directory.CreateDirectory(folder); foreach (FileInfo fileInfo in new DirectoryInfo(folder).GetFiles()) { @@ -100,12 +95,7 @@ public abstract class GlobalBase private void ExportManga() { string folder = settings.mangaCacheFolderPath; - if (RuntimeInformation.IsOSPlatform(OSPlatform.Linux)) - Directory.CreateDirectory(folder, - UnixFileMode.GroupRead | UnixFileMode.GroupWrite | UnixFileMode.OtherRead | UnixFileMode.OtherWrite | - UnixFileMode.UserRead | UnixFileMode.UserWrite); - else - Directory.CreateDirectory(folder); + Directory.CreateDirectory(folder); foreach (Manga manga in cachedPublications.Values) { string content = JsonConvert.SerializeObject(manga, Formatting.Indented);